Warning Signs You Need Same Day Water Removal

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age to your property. Don’t ignore these warning signs, act quickly to prevent disaster.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ent musty smell can be a sign of water damage, even if you can’t see it. Don’t wait, investigate and address the issue before it’s too late.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Discoloration on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of water damage, especially if accompanied by a musty smell. Don’t ignore these signs, call for help right away.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int and wallpaper to peel and flake, especially if the damage is extensive. Don’t wait, address the issue before it gets worse.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le, especially if it’s made of wood or laminate. Don’t wait, get your flooring repaired or replaced before it’s too late.

Unusually High Utility Bills

Unusually high utility bills can be a sign of water damage, especially if your property is experiencing a sudden and unexplained increase in water usage. Don’t ignore these signs, investigate and address the issue before it’s too late.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old and mildew growth can be a sign of water damage, especially if it’s accompanied by a musty smell. Don’t wait, address the issue before it gets worse.

Same Day Water Removal Cost In Walled Lake, MI

The cost of Same Day Water Removal can vary depending on the severity and extent of the damage, as well as the size of the affected area. Pr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more. Several factors can affect the cost, including the type and amount of equipment needed, the size of the affected area, and the extent of the damage. A detailed estimate is usually provided after a thorough assessment of the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 The type and amount of equipment needed, the size of the affected area, and the extent of the damage.
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,500 The size of the affected area, the type and amount of equipment needed, and the extent of the damage.
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the type of materials needed for repair.
Final Inspection and Cleanup $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the extent of the cleanup needed.
More Services $500 – $2,000 The type and extent of more services needed, such as mold remediation or air duct cleaning.
